Live auctions and setting one up -- Thoughts
What do you all think?
Have one every week or two weeks?
I can run it -- we could use Skype or MSN?
You submit your names for auction and we all 'meet' once a week/two weeks for a live auction...
I am just guaging the level of interest -- If enough I will set it up and finalise the details
If interested please state whether you would mainly be a seller or a buyer -- Results are anonymous
Vote your preferences in the poll -- Comments welcome

Despite what we have seen for SN, auctioning might not always be the best way to sell one's name when the market is "more selective". Another way is to create a 100-300 name shopping list and invite offers. It might be necessary to state OVT and last 30 day's traffic.
